well you can get adobe programs (any program that retails like over 300 dollars) for much less. Look in the bargain bin or used. Note Premeire Pro 1.0 is NOT much worse than Premeire Pro 1.5. In fact the stupid guides suggest Premiere 6.5 (or 6.0) and they'd be a little cheaper still. .. well, I can speed you up a little:XiaoMovieMaker wrote:well it looks like i have much more research to do...
let's see: there's adobe, magix, sony...and that's the main ones i've heard of.
i'll look into each one and see which one suits my needs the most!
Adobe and Vegas have many specail affects and effects that come as Plug-in's $$$
Magix Pro 12 can not do what Adobe nor Vegas can do on affects ... $ ... 0_o
Ulead Video Studio 11 Plus is another option that is $60.00 but no plug-ins.
For the "Pro" lines of editors ... Magix < Ulead < Vegas < Adobe ... ease of use.
Learning Curves "Pro" line ... Ulead < Vegas < Magix < Adobe ... to make an AMV.
